strives to meet the business world's needs FRED HUMPHREY FRANKLIN HUTCHENS Courses offered by the Business Department provide the student with a foundation for con- tinued study beyond the Community College. In- cluded in the curriculum of this department is an on-the-job training program to allow the stu- dent actual, supervised business experience. Business is an ever-expanding fie-ld with many opportunities for employment of individual's vary- ing qualifications. For this reason, the Business Department en- deavors to offer general business knowledge needed to continue education with a major in business, training in skills needed to secure immediate emu ployment, and general education which is essential for future advancement. - CAROL MELHUS WAYNE OPHEIM HAROLD W. JOSEPH CRITELLI DONALD DIEHL Wempen i KATHRYN SORENSEN JERALD TORGERSON Help given by COUNSELORS Functioning as a part of the office of Personnel Services, the counselors provide testing and coun seling service, without charge, to people of the NIAD area. This service includes educational, vocational, and personal counseling. Students or adults may come on their own initia- tive, or they may be referred by teachers or other staff members. The counselors cooperate and coordinate their efforts with the following community agencies: the Employment Security Commission, Vocational Rehabilitation, and the North Iowa Mental Health Center.
